Since every system can be represented by its augmented matrix, we can carry out the transformation by performing operations on the matrix. When a system of linear equations is converted to an augmented matrix, each equation becomes a row. The augmented matrix is a representation of the linear equations in matrix form and is used to find the solutions of the linear equations. The number of rows is equal to the number of linear equations. In linear algebra, an augmented matrix is a matrix obtained by appending the columns of two given matrices, usually for the purpose of performing the same elementary row operations on each of the given matrices. The number of columns is equal to the variables in the linear equations and the constant term. If the rref of the augmented matrix has a leading one in the last col-umn, then the corresponding system of equations then has an equation 0 1 displayed, which signals an inconsistent system. Properties Of Augmented Matrix The augmented matrix is a rectangular matrix.
